/**
 * Reset all lane runtime state to idle. Used after SIGUSR1 in-process
 * restarts where interrupted tasks' finally blocks may not run, leaving
 * stale active task IDs that permanently block new work from draining.
 *
 * Bumps lane generation and clears execution counters so stale completions
 * from old in-flight tasks are ignored. Queued entries are intentionally
 * preserved — they represent pending user work that should still execute
 * after restart.
 *
 * After resetting, drains any lanes that still have queued entries so
 * preserved work is pumped immediately rather than waiting for a future
 * `enqueueCommandInLane()` call (which may never come).
 */
export function resetAllLanes(): void {
  const queueState = getQueueState();
  queueState.gatewayDraining = false;
  const lanesToDrain: string[] = [];
  for (const state of queueState.lanes.values()) {
    state.generation += 1;
    state.activeTaskIds.clear();
    state.draining = false;
    if (state.queue.length > 0) {
      lanesToDrain.push(state.lane);
    }
  }
  // Drain after the full reset pass so all lanes are in a clean state first.
  for (const lane of lanesToDrain) {
    drainLane(lane);
  }
}

/**
 * Wait for all currently active tasks across all lanes to finish.
 * Polls at a short interval; resolves when no tasks are active or
 * when `timeoutMs` elapses (whichever comes first).
 *
 * New tasks enqueued after this call are ignored — only tasks that are
 * already executing are waited on.
 */
export function waitForActiveTasks(timeoutMs: number): Promise<{ drained: boolean }> {
  // Keep shutdown/drain checks responsive without busy looping.
  const POLL_INTERVAL_MS = 50;
  const deadline = Date.now() + timeoutMs;
  const queueState = getQueueState();
  const activeAtStart = new Set<number>();
  for (const state of queueState.lanes.values()) {
    for (const taskId of state.activeTaskIds) {
      activeAtStart.add(taskId);
    }
  }

  return new Promise((resolve) => {
    const check = () => {
      if (activeAtStart.size === 0) {
        resolve({ drained: true });
        return;
      }

      let hasPending = false;
      for (const state of queueState.lanes.values()) {
        for (const taskId of state.activeTaskIds) {
          if (activeAtStart.has(taskId)) {
            hasPending = true;
            break;
          }
        }
        if (hasPending) {
          break;
        }
      }

      if (!hasPending) {
        resolve({ drained: true });
        return;
      }
      if (Date.now() >= deadline) {
        resolve({ drained: false });
        return;
      }
      setTimeout(check, POLL_INTERVAL_MS);
    };
    check();
  });
}
